Cabinet
Purpose
The Cabinet will provide effective, responsive, and informed institutional leadership, and will provide penultimate review of recommendations to the President and Provost on matters of broad institutional significance. The Cabinet will ensure that the University makes timely progress toward its goal of advancing as one of the nation's best universities.
Communication
The work of the Cabinet will be reported to the Provost's Council. Each member of the Cabinet will ensure effective communication with his or her constituents. This communication, which must be reciprocal, involves anticipating issues, seeking perspective and advice, and sharing information before and after decisions are made. The format of these communication networks is at the discretion of each Cabinet member.
